11个回答
展开全部
&&和||是逻辑运算的,返回的是boolean值,&和|是位运算的,比如1111&0101=0101
追问
能不能写出一个简单的代码让我参考一下呢?
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
暑假里,我读了一本书,书的名字叫《我不想不想长大》。这本书主要讲述男孩扇贝养过许多小动物,而这些小动物都因为长大而离开了他:送回池塘的大青蛙;远走高飞的小鸟们;不幸夭折的比较黑和比较白(比较黑和比较白是两只兔子)。当扇贝心碎成粉末时,蒜泥妈妈买来迷你小猪来安慰扇贝,他把小猪称为荷包蛋。从此,扇贝又重新快活起来。他以为荷包蛋再也不会长大了,不会离开他了,但任何生物都会长大,最后,波鲁克先生的农场收留了荷包蛋。长大还是不长大?这个问题应该由自己回答。有人觉得长大不好,会失去很多;也有人觉得长大好,长大就是竭尽全力活下去。读完这本书,我明白了长大对于小动物们来说就是竭尽全力活下去:大青蛙总要回池塘;小鸟长大总要远走高飞,回归自然;小兔子长大总要面对被抛弃和胆小带来的灾难;再迷你的小猪也会长大。所以只要竭尽全力面对长大,就不必害怕什么了吧?扇贝最后也明白了,自己害怕长大是因为怕失去荷包蛋,而在波鲁克先生的动物方舟里,荷包蛋可以自由自在的长大,扇贝也就不再害怕长大了。甚至在最后,他还幻想着荷包蛋会变成一颗白白胖胖的星星呢。长大其实是一件很快乐的事情,在长大的过程中往往会经历许多,可以使自己变得更加成熟,也可以陶冶自己的情操,越是觉得长大,就越不害怕什么了,也越懂事了。不必再害怕长大,因为长大是每个人都必须经历的,不长大只会使自己变得更加任性,像不长大却能震碎任何一扇窗户的奥斯卡,还有一个可以在巧克力工厂里自由发明,自由玩耍的男孩旺卡。他们自以为自己很自由,人们都对他们惟命是从,可是他们从未走进过人们的现实生活中去,也从不知自由是什么,只会命令,这是多么可怕啊!扇贝跟我们一样,他同样是一个胆小、爱动物的学生,他养的动物都离他去了,可他最后依然能坦然面对。我也有过类似的经历,养的小白兔长大了,下场是被宰了吃,我很痛心,不过很快也就释然了。看完这本书后,我想:我的兔子也会变成白白胖胖的星星吧?心里突然忽然传出了一个声音:“会的,一定会的!因为每个小动物都有一颗纯洁的灵魂……”长大还是不长大?这个问题只有一个答案,那就是:长大!因为长大就是竭尽全力活下去,而我们都应该像小动物一样活下去,所以只要竭尽全力了,就能坦然面对长大了吧?对的,无论你是聪明还是笨拙,只要在生活中竭尽全力,就是好样的!
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
展开全部
&&( 逻辑与) ||(逻辑或) 是逻辑运算符
& (按位与) | (按位或) 是位运算符
1.逻辑运算符
alert(true||false); // true
alert(false||true); // true
alert(true||true); // true
alert(false||false); // false
只要 && 前面是 false,无论 && 后面是 true 还是 false,结果都将返 && 前面的值;
只要 && 前面是 true,无论 && 后面是 true 还是 false,结果都将返 && 后面的值;
(因为&&前面为假时 不再判断第二个条件)
只要 || 前面为 false,不管 || 后面是 true 还是 false,都返回 || 后面的值。
只要 || 前面为 true,不管 || 后面是 true 还是 false,都返回 || 前面的值。
(因为||前面为真时 不再判断第二个条件)
2.位运算符
按位与 :两两为1才为1, 1&2=0,二进制按位与操作01和10结果为00
按位或 :一1为1,1|2=3,二进制按位或操作01和10结果为11
& (按位与) | (按位或) 是位运算符
1.逻辑运算符
alert(true||false); // true
alert(false||true); // true
alert(true||true); // true
alert(false||false); // false
只要 && 前面是 false,无论 && 后面是 true 还是 false,结果都将返 && 前面的值;
只要 && 前面是 true,无论 && 后面是 true 还是 false,结果都将返 && 后面的值;
(因为&&前面为假时 不再判断第二个条件)
只要 || 前面为 false,不管 || 后面是 true 还是 false,都返回 || 后面的值。
只要 || 前面为 true,不管 || 后面是 true 还是 false,都返回 || 前面的值。
(因为||前面为真时 不再判断第二个条件)
2.位运算符
按位与 :两两为1才为1, 1&2=0,二进制按位与操作01和10结果为00
按位或 :一1为1,1|2=3,二进制按位或操作01和10结果为11
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询